23 /// PIC16 Splits the global data into mulitple udata and idata sections.
24 /// Each udata and idata section needs to contain a list of globals that
25 /// they contain, in order to avoid scanning over all the global values
26 /// again and printing only those that match the current section.
27 /// Keeping values inside the sections make printing a section much easier.
28 ///
29 /// FIXME: Reimplement by inheriting from MCSection.
30 ///
31 struct PIC16Section {
32 const Section *S_; // Connection to actual Section.
33 unsigned Size; // Total size of the objects contained.
34 bool SectionPrinted;
35 std::vector<const GlobalVariable*> Items;
36
37 PIC16Section(const Section *s) {
38 S_ = s;
39 Size = 0;
40 SectionPrinted = false;
41 }
42 bool isPrinted() const { return SectionPrinted; }
43 void setPrintedStatus(bool status) { SectionPrinted = status; }
44 };
